Tuper Tuper are Atsuko Nakagawa and Tatsuya Kameyama. There are two Japanese artists, and if I understand it, are right in Tokyo. Tuper Tuper is the name of their studio and on the site are all the work they have done illustration and graphic design. But in my opinion their strong point, very strong indeed, are the laboratories. So suggest you look at this section because it is fantastic. Gherardo Colombo Feltrinelli has published a book for adults, called "On the rules." I have always felt great admiration and boundless appreciation for this ex-magistrate who has since resigned, in 2007, he began to turn the schools around Italy to meet the kids and explain to them the meaning of the word law. "The rules told to children is to measure child. Morpurgo Marina has fitted together in Colombo on the previous book, one for adults. I was really happy to illustrate the pages and I want to invite this great book to give to his son, brother or sister, the child of a friend ... It 's a book that needs to be done to turn the good messages it contains, in an effort to explain to children in our society. In all the libraries from 28 October.

We like ... Manuele Fior

know the little fantasy world of comic books but the few things I've bought or who have given me I have always been struck by lightning! I only discovered this summer that cartoonist / illustrator: Manuele Fior. Italianissimo, but how many other people full of quality does not live and work in Italy. His last effort fortunately is also published by us through Coconinopress . It's called Five thousand kilometers per second and I can not help but recommend it to those who love the atmosphere a little retro, who is romantic, who is not, the surprise for those looking through the pages of a book ... but I recommend him to all others because it is too good!
